Skip to content

Instantly share code, notes, and snippets.

View michelmarciano's full-sized avatar

Mike Marciano michelmarciano

View GitHub Profile
@michelmarciano
michelmarciano / dockerFile 02
Last active January 29, 2019 11:55
dockerFile 02
FROM jenkins/jenkins:2.112
USER root
RUN apt-get update && apt-get install -y make git openjdk-8-jdk
USER jenkins
COPY plugins.txt /usr/share/jenkins/ref/plugins.txt
RUN /usr/local/bin/install-plugins.sh < /usr/share/jenkins/ref/plugins.txt
ENV JAVA_HOME /usr/lib/jvm/java-8-openjdk-amd64
@michelmarciano
michelmarciano / docker build
Created January 29, 2019 11:38
docker build
docker build . --tag michelmarciano/devops-jenkins:0.1.0
@michelmarciano
michelmarciano / docker push
Created January 29, 2019 11:43
docker push
docker push michelmarciano/devops-jenkins:0.1.0
@michelmarciano
michelmarciano / doker run
Last active January 29, 2019 11:52
docker run
docker run --name jenkins-v010 -p 8080:8080 michelmarciano/devops-jenkins:0.1.0
@michelmarciano
michelmarciano / docker login
Created January 29, 2019 11:46
docker login
docker login
@michelmarciano
michelmarciano / docker images
Created January 29, 2019 11:47
docker images
docker images
@michelmarciano
michelmarciano / docker ps
Created January 29, 2019 11:48
docker ps
docker ps
@michelmarciano
michelmarciano / dockerfile01
Created January 29, 2019 11:55
dockerfile01
FROM jenkins/jenkins:2.112
USER root
RUN apt-get update && apt-get install -y make git openjdk-8-jdk
USER jenkins
ENV JAVA_HOME /usr/lib/jvm/java-8-openjdk-amd64
@michelmarciano
michelmarciano / docker build 2
Created January 29, 2019 12:10
docker build 2
docker build . --tag michelmarciano/devops-jenkins:0.2.0
@michelmarciano
michelmarciano / java_home
Created January 30, 2019 14:41
java_home
/usr/lib/jvm/java-8-openjdk-amd64